Inadequate Flashing Installment
Selecting the right products isn't the only aspect that can result in roof issues; poor blinking installation can likewise produce considerable issues. Flashing is important for guiding water far from at risk locations, such as smokeshafts, skylights, and roofing system valleys. If it's not set up properly, you risk water intrusion, which can lead to mold growth and structural damage.
When you install flashing, guarantee it's the right kind for your roof covering's layout and the neighborhood environment. For example, steel flashing is usually much more resilient than plastic in areas with heavy rainfall or snow. Ensure the flashing overlaps properly and is safeguarded tightly to prevent voids where water can leak through.
You must also focus on the installation angle. Flashing must be placed to guide water far from the house, not towards it.

Neglecting Ventilation Demands
While several property owners concentrate on the visual and architectural aspects of roofing system installment, ignoring air flow demands can cause significant lasting repercussions. Appropriate air flow is necessary for regulating temperature level and wetness levels in your attic room, preventing problems like mold growth, wood rot, and ice dams. If you don't set up appropriate air flow, you're setting your roofing up for failure.
To avoid this error, initially, assess your home's certain air flow needs. A balanced system usually includes both consumption and exhaust vents to advertise air movement. Ensure you have actually mounted soffit vents along the eaves and ridge vents at the peak of your roofing system. This mix allows hot air to run away while cooler air goes into, maintaining your attic space comfortable.
